Stem Cell Clinics: What to Expect & Are They Right for You?
Considering a journey with a regenerative medicine clinic can feel overwhelming . Initially, expect a comprehensive assessment, including detailed medical history and physical examination. Practitioners may then use imaging like MRI or X-ray to further evaluate the area needing repair. Some patients will also undergo bloodwork or other diagnostic evaluations. The clinic will present various options, which could involve injections of stem cells , platelet-rich plasma (PRP – sometimes called activated platelets ), or other innovative approaches . Remember to ask questions about the specific procedure , potential risks, expected outcomes and costs. Regenerative medicine isn't a guaranteed cure; it may be suitable for some conditions but not all, so carefully consider if this approach aligns with your healing goals . Get a second opinion before making any decisions.
Stem Cell Treatment Explained: Existing Uses and Coming Opportunities
Stem cell procedure holds incredible hope for transforming modern medicine. Currently, accepted stem cell uses are primarily utilized to manage blood cancers and immune system disorders like leukemia and lymphoma, often involving bone marrow transplantation – a well-established technique. However, research is rapidly advancing, exploring their use in regenerating damaged tissues for conditions such as spinal cord injuries, heart disease, Parkinson’s, and diabetes. While investigations are ongoing, the coming lies in harnessing stem cells' ability to differentiate into specific cell types to replace those lost or harmed by disease – a scenario offering potentially groundbreaking results for countless patients globally. Scientists anticipate even more sophisticated and targeted stem cell therapies may become available in the coming years, broadening the scope of what's medically achievable.
